Over 64 Million Afghanis Paid as Land Compensation Along Herat-Khawaf Railway Project

Local officials in Herat province have announced that more than 64 million Afghanis have been paid as land compensation to residents affected by land acquisition along the route of the second phase of the Herat-Khawaf railway project.
According to the officials, these payments pertain to the fourth section of the project’s second phase. During this process, 152 individuals in the districts of Zindajan, Injil, and Guzara were identified, of whom 140 were civilians and private landowners.
Based on the information provided, the total budget allocated for land compensation in this section of the project was 68 million Afghanis. To date, over 64 million Afghanis have been distributed to 134 affected individuals.
Officials added that six others have yet to receive their compensation due to their absence at the scheduled time. The payment process for these individuals is expected to continue after completing the necessary administrative procedures.
